Our application aims to encourage people to change their lifestyle by allowing them to track their CO2 consumption. They can add friends and compare their carbon footprint, while also receiving achievements and badges for certain milestones, such as eating 250 vegan meals. The application stores each user’s data on a secure database, which can only be accessed through our server, so each user’s information is safely stored. Build management system Gradle. Frameworks Spring Boot JavaFX.
